Output eba17b40e98f516bf100d085b67e700336004a53beddb018c54e822203a6ac64:74

value
525032
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f43abcf8ad9125a1aa6757c00c2a108cd2247e96 OP_EQUALVERIFY OP_CHECKSIG
address
1PGNF1MpbP7V3aMRtuAMZHKE2ny3PFsP3H
transaction
eba17b40e98f516bf100d085b67e700336004a53beddb018c54e822203a6ac64
spent
true